Acute Care Nurse Call System in Japan Trends and Forecast
The future of the acute care nurse call system market in Japan looks promising with opportunities in the hospital and clinic markets. The global acute care nurse call system market is expected to grow with a CAGR of 8.5% from 2025 to 2031. The acute care nurse call system market in Japan is also forecasted to witness strong growth over the forecast period. The major drivers for this market are the rising healthcare demands of the aging population and the increasing incidence of chronic & infectious diseases.
• Lucintel forecasts that, within the type category, the IP based nurse call system is expected to witness the highest growth over the forecast period.
• Within the application category, the hospital is expected to witness higher growth.

The challenges in the acute care nurse call system market in Japan are:-
• High Implementation and Maintenance Costs: The deployment of advanced nurse call systems involves substantial initial investment, which can be a barrier for smaller healthcare providers. Ongoing maintenance, updates, and staff training add to the total cost, potentially limiting adoption. Budget constraints and economic pressures in the healthcare sector may slow down the pace of technological upgrades, especially in rural or underfunded facilities, impacting overall market growth.
• Integration Complexities: Incorporating new nurse call systems into existing hospital infrastructure can be complex and time-consuming. Compatibility issues with legacy systems, data security concerns, and the need for customized solutions pose significant challenges. These integration hurdles can delay implementation, increase costs, and require specialized technical expertise, which may hinder widespread adoption and limit the benefits of technological advancements.
• Regulatory and Compliance Challenges: Navigating Japan’s strict healthcare regulations and standards for patient safety and data privacy can be challenging for market players. Ensuring compliance with evolving legal requirements demands continuous updates and certifications, which can be resource-intensive. Non-compliance risks, penalties, and the need for rigorous quality assurance processes may slow down product deployment and innovation, affecting overall market growth.
